The omega-3 concentrates market is experiencing steady and significant growth, fueled by rising health awareness, an aging global population, and increased demand for high-purity nutritional products. Omega-3 concentrates, rich in EPA and DHA, are widely recognized for their benefits to cardiovascular, cognitive, and joint health. As more consumers shift towards preventive healthcare and natural supplementation, the market is witnessing heightened interest across dietary supplements, pharmaceuticals, and functional food industries. Scientific Validation and Medical Integration
The growth of the market is further supported by robust clinical research and medical endorsements. Numerous studies have confirmed the efficacy of omega-3s in supporting cardiovascular health, lowering triglyceride levels, and potentially improving mood and cognitive performance.
Medical professionals are increasingly recommending omega-3 supplementation for patients with chronic inflammation, heart conditions, and mental health concerns. This clinical validation not only boosts consumer trust but also expands the market into pharmaceutical-grade omega-3s used in prescription therapies.
The integration of omega-3 concentrates into formal healthcare practices—especially in North America and Europe—is helping to bridge the gap between nutrition and medicine, propelling market growth.
Innovation in Product Formulation and Delivery
Technological innovation is playing a crucial role in making omega-3 concentrates more accessible and consumer-friendly. Traditional fish oil supplements have long suffered from issues like large capsule sizes, unpleasant aftertaste, and poor bioavailability.
To address these concerns, manufacturers are introducing:
-
Microencapsulated powders that can be added to foods
-
Gummies and chews designed for children and adults
-
Emulsified liquids for faster absorption
-
Vegan-friendly algal oil options for plant-based consumers
These innovations not only enhance the user experience but also open the market to wider demographics, contributing to overall growth.
Rising Demand Across Diverse Applications
While dietary supplements remain the largest segment, omega-3 concentrates are rapidly gaining ground in other sectors:
-
Functional foods and beverages: Omega-3s are being infused into dairy, bakery products, juices, and energy bars.
-
Infant nutrition: DHA-enriched formulas are increasingly popular among health-conscious parents.
-
Pet nutrition: Omega-3s are being used in veterinary supplements for skin, coat, and joint health in pets.
-
Clinical nutrition: Prescription formulations are being used in managing chronic diseases and post-surgical recovery.
This diversification reduces market dependency on a single segment and allows for scalable, cross-sector expansion.
Regional Growth Trends
The global omega-3 concentrates market is seeing varied growth patterns across regions:
-
North America: Remains the largest market due to high consumer awareness, advanced healthcare systems, and a strong supplement culture.
-
Europe: Strong focus on sustainable sourcing and clean-label products, with increasing demand in functional foods.
-
Asia-Pacific: Rapidly growing due to urbanization, dietary shifts, and increasing middle-class health consciousness.
-
Latin America and Middle East & Africa: Emerging markets showing promise with rising healthcare investments and distribution expansion.
Asia-Pacific is expected to be the fastest-growing region over the next decade, driven by population growth, increased spending on wellness, and rising elderly populations.
